Lil Wayne Not Allowed To Sign Any Autographs While At Riker's Island

According to TMZ.com, Lil Wayne has been instructed to not sign any autographs while completing his sentence on Rikers Island.

Representatives from the Correction Officer’s Benevolent Association informed TMZ that Wayne won't be signing autographs because he’s not a celebrity in the Rikers facility.

TMZ has also learned that Wayne has yet to request any kind of special treatment and is being treated like a normal inmate. If everything goes as planned, Wayne will be released in October of 2010 if he stays on his best behavior.
